Subject: [PATCH] nvme: make sure ns head inherits underlying device limits

On Fri, Oct 19, 2018@03:24:50PM -0700, Sagi Grimberg wrote:
> Whenever we update ns_head info, we need to make sure it is still
> compatible with all underlying backing devices. Start with unlimited
> stacking limits, and every info update iterate over siblings and
> adjust queue limits.

Why?  Neither the block layer, nor the nvme multipath code should
even look at this values.
